Dear White Allies,

It took two years after the ratification of the Emancipation Proclamation for all enslaved Black People in the United States to be (forcibly) “freed” from chattel slavery.

June 19, 1865 marks the inception of Juneteenth, the day Black people in the US mark as our Independence Day  . But this "emancipation" was only the beginning of the plight of newly freed Black people vying for state and personhood in America. Over the last 153 years Black people have endured daily occurrences insurmountable racial terror [both interpersonal and systemic violence] for daring to claim equitable parts in The American Experiment. White Supremacy still reigns supreme and Black people are still hyper disenfranchised.


Newly freed, without any due compensation, Black people left the plantations of the South and mass migrated to the cities of the North in search of family, safety and opportunity. These dreams were quickly met with the reality that anti-black racism is pervasive and deeply embedded in the practices of white people across the US. This racism manifests as social, political and economic disenfranchisement. Cyclically for a century and a half, what Black people build for themselves and the autonomy of our communities is either destroyed, co-opted or stolen.



I do not think black people have any space to exist in America without the threat of harm .



I would like to create a campaign that white people sponsor passports for as many black people as the funds raised will allow (I have set the  first benchmark for 20-25 passports). Creating the opportunity to continue our migration towards self determination, safety and statehood.

Passport Costs range from $150- $190
(Passport Photo, Application Fee, Mailing Fees)


Currently, the US government is implementing a new ID and Driver's License policy that in order for citizens to travel state to state they have to a "License within Compliance" or a passport. 

Black people should be allowed to go anywhere in the US and have access to a great quality of life without the fear of harm; or be able to leave America at anytime.  

My campaign will be individualistic and prioritize Black Queer Folks, Women and Children. I will start within my network and as the campaign grows the outreach will grow.
